Passport, Visa and ID Capture
The Plustek SecureScan X50 provides a stable, full size scanning surface for open passport books and card sized identification. Its maximum scanning area is approximately 5 × 3.74 inches, allowing it to capture common ICAO travel document formats as well as driver licenses and identification cards.
Place the open passport with its photo and data page facing the scanning surface for image and available MRZ data capture.
Capture supported visas and machine readable travel documents used during international guest registration.
Scan compatible identification cards one side at a time and turn the card over when both sides are required.

Clear Visible Light Imaging
The Plustek X50 uses a white LED light source and a 5 megapixel CMOS image sensor to produce 24 bit color images for data capture, visual review and record retention.
The 5 megapixel fixed focus camera records clear document images without requiring manual focus adjustments.
Visible illumination captures the standard color document image used for data extraction and employee review.
A full passport data page can be captured in approximately one second to help keep the front desk moving.
Stable and Easy to Use
The X50 measures approximately 7.87 inches wide and 7.87 inches deep. It is approximately 4.69 inches high without its cover and 7.48 inches high with the cover. At approximately 3.78 pounds, its full size base provides a stable surface for passport books and identification documents.
The scanner connects to a compatible Windows computer through USB 2.0 and receives power through the USB connection. Automatic document detection and fixed focus imaging help reduce employee training and make the unit practical for front desks with multiple shifts.
Plustek X50 Specifications
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Device type | Desktop passport and identification document scanner |
| Scanning method | Single surface capture with dual automatic document detection sensors |
| Supported documents | Open passport books, visas, driver licenses, identification cards and other compatible ICAO travel documents |
| Maximum scanning area | 5 × 3.74 inches or 127 × 95 millimeters |
| Maximum acceptable document size | 4.92 × 3.46 inches or 125 × 88 millimeters |
| Scanner dimensions without cover | 7.87 × 7.87 × 4.69 inches or 200 × 200 × 119 millimeters |
| Scanner dimensions with cover | 7.87 × 7.87 × 7.48 inches or 200 × 200 × 190 millimeters |
| Weight | Approximately 3.78 pounds or 1.7 kilograms |
| Image sensor | CMOS |
| Image resolution | 5 megapixels |
| Color capture | 24 bit color input and output |
| Light source | White LED visible illumination |
| Focus | Fixed focus |
| Typical capture speed | Approximately one second for a full passport data page in color |
| Document detection | Dual automatic detection sensors |
| Connection | USB 2.0 Type B |
| Power | USB powered at 5V and 0.5A |
| Windows support | Windows 7, 8, 8.1, 10 and 11 |
| Warranty | One year manufacturer’s warranty |
| UV and infrared capture | Not supported |
| Duplex capture | Not supported; identification cards are scanned one side at a time |
